    DslogdRAT Malware Targets Ivanti Connect Secure via CVE-2025-0282 Zero-Day Exploit

    April 26, 2025

    DslogdRAT Malware Targets Ivanti Connect Secure via CVE-2025-0282 Zero-Day Exploit

    A newly published report by Yuma Masubuchi from the JPCERT Coordination Center (JPCERT/CC) has uncovered the deployment of a stealthy remote access trojan dubbed DslogdRAT, which was installed on comp …

    CVE-2024-13344 – WooCommerce Advance Seat Reservation SQL Injection

    May 2, 2025

    CVE ID : CVE-2024-13344

    Published : May 2, 2025, 4:15 a.m. | 3 hours, 5 minutes ago

    Description : The Advance Seat Reservation Management for WooCommerce pl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to SQL Injection via the ‘profileId’ parameter in all versions up to, and including, 3.3 due to insufficient escaping on the user supplied parameter and lack of sufficient preparation on the existing SQL query.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to append additional SQL queries into already existing queries that can be used to extract sensitive information from the database.

    Severity: 7.5 | HIGH
